A basin wrench is a tool used in Plumbing to tighten or loosen nuts that hold faucets or pipes in place in hard-to-reach areas, such as under a sink. It has a long handle and a swiveling jaw that allows it to reach tight spaces and grip the nuts securely.

How to use a basin wrench effectively for plumbing tasks?

To use a basin wrench effectively for plumbing tasks, first, adjust the wrench to fit the size of the nut or fitting you need to tighten or loosen. Then, insert the wrench into the tight space under the sink or basin and grip the nut securely. Turn the wrench in the direction needed to tighten or loosen the nut, using the long handle for leverage. Be sure to use steady pressure and avoid over-tightening to prevent damage.

What is the purpose of a disposal wrench and how is it used in plumbing maintenance?

A disposal wrench is used to manually rotate the blades of a garbage disposal unit to help clear any blockages or debris. It is used in plumbing maintenance to troubleshoot and fix clogs in the disposal unit without having to disassemble it.

What are the different types of wrenches used for plumbing?

The different types of wrenches used for plumbing include pipe wrenches, adjustable wrenches, basin wrenches, and strap wrenches. Each type is designed for specific tasks such as tightening or loosening pipes and fittings in plumbing systems.
